1. Consider a water jet having a diameter of D = 1 cm and a flow of Q = 1 L/s. The jet is deflected by a fixed plate which is inclined at an angle of 50° from horizontal. a) Determine the velocity vx in the x-direction in m/s. b) Determine the velocity vy in the y-direction in m/s. c) Determine the resultant force Fx on the plate in the x-direction in N. d) Determine the resultant force Fy on the plate in the y-direction in N. e) Determine the combined resultant force F on the plate in N.
